How much can the calories vary in fatty chicken with skin? by [deleted] in CICO

[–]After_Efficiency_314 0 points1 point  (0 children)

the fat distribution in chicken is pretty wild tbh - some pieces have way more skin or dark meat than others. i usually add like 10-15% buffer when i'm tracking just to be safe because yeah, that marbling can really throw off estimates. weighing after you cook it helps too since you lose some of the rendered fat.

Long-time B-12 deficiency, was just prescribed PPI's for gastritis?? by Opening-Minute-3566 in Gastritis

[–]After_Efficiency_314 2 points3 points  (0 children)

wait what - they want you to take PPIs when you already have b12 deficiency? that's like... the exact opposite of what makes sense since PPIs literally block b12 absorption.
